Output bbfa6805e75c56da785b42a6cf36f2cfed94b88b8afde62219a03aff26379d39:0
- value
- 44263249
- script pubkey
- OP_0 OP_PUSHBYTES_20 3c14af45bdbf16102e2e2e3f66a0f1dc0f93f36c
- address
- bc1q8s2273dahutpqt3w9clkdg83ms8e8umvas3pfx
- transaction
- bbfa6805e75c56da785b42a6cf36f2cfed94b88b8afde62219a03aff26379d39